– Most people want to go back in time. Among whiskey makers, a mission to accelerate it has evolved. Last fall, Silicon Valley’s new company, Bespoken Spirits, hit headlines by raising $ 2.6 million in seed funding to introduce a rapid aging process that shouldn’t have ripened the whiskey in barrels, which usually takes at least three years. It’s an evolution that Bespoken claimed could raise $ 20 billion a year for the whiskey industry, according to Phys.org. “It’s an accelerated 2.0 maturation,” co-founder Stuart Aaron said at the time. Now, the New York News closely analyzes Bespoken and other companies like this, the history of whiskey aging and the technology they use now to achieve a virtually nocturnal process. Whiskey is usually found in oak barrels for a few years to a few decades, and as the seasons change and temperatures rise and fall, whiskey is introduced into and out of the barrel wood, which increases. the taste and color of the liquid. .
Whiskey makers are now coming out of this longer process. Bespoken, for example, throws small pieces of wood called “micro-bars,” made of various species of wood (i.e., not just oak) into a steel tank, along with unripe whiskey. Workers increase and decrease the heat and pressure inside the tank, achieving the same “aging” effect in a fraction of the time. Other manufacturers exploit light in wood to affect its molecular structure or “reverse engineer” the process using natural sources such as yeasts and plants. One company, Endless West, says it can create a copy of the 30-year-old Balvenie single malt Scotch, which sells for about $ 1,300 and can sell for about $ 40. Connoisseurs say that fast-aging whiskeys are not at the same level as traditionally aged whiskeys, but that may not matter. “A whiskey like Bespoken doesn’t have to have the best bourbon flavor to be successful,” he said. Time notes. “It just has to be better than the worst, at a competitive price.” (Read more whiskey stories.)
